S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R MONITORING WORKFLOW CHECKLIST WITH AN UNOBTRUSIVE SENSOR

    Abstract: Methods and systems are provided for monitoring the completion of a workflow checklist task. The apparatus comprises multiple sensors located in different points of an operational field space that is subject to the workflow checklist task. A synthetic sensing board that receives inputs from the plurality of sensors relating to the workflow checklist task. The synthetic sensing board has a core sensing circuit that processes the inputs and generates first order inferences about completion of the checklist task. It also assigns weighted values to each of the inputs and generates a second order inference about completion of the tasks based on summation of the weighted values of each input. A communications gateway transmits the first order and second order inferences about completion of the workflow checklist task to a display device.

    METHODS AND SYSTEMS FOR IMPROVING INFECTION CONTROL IN A FACILITY

    Abstract: Methods and systems for monitoring procedural compliance of staff in a facility. A system may include a plurality of sensors positioned adjacent a hand washing station. Each of the plurality of sensors may be configured to provide a corresponding sensor output signal that is indicative of whether a person is washing their hands at the hand washing station or not. A controller may be configured to fuse the sensor output signals from each of two or more of the plurality of sensors and to determine using the fused sensor output signals whether the person has washed their hands at the hand washing station in compliance with one or more predetermined criteria or not. The controller may be further configured to output a notification when the controller has determined that the person has washed their hands at the hand washing station in compliance with the one or more predetermined criteria.

    System and method for providing supplemental power to energy harvesting wireless sensing devices

    Abstract: Systems and methods for providing harvested energy to a wireless sensor bundle are disclosed. The method may include: receiving, at a harvesting manager circuit, power from an energy harvesting device; transferring power from the harvesting manager circuit to an energy storage device; receiving, at a power distribution manager circuit, power from the energy storage device; transferring power from the power distribution manager circuit to a wireless sensor bundle, the wireless sensor bundle comprising at least one sensor, and the amount of power distributed to the wireless sensor bundle being based on a power demand of the at least one sensor; wherein the power from the energy harvesting device includes power generated from an AC phase harvesting device, the AC phase harvesting device includes an inductor attached to a feed wire of one phase of an electric actuator, the inductor generating an electric current by induction from the feed wire.
